{ lib, stdenv, fetchFromGitHub, ffmpeg-full, libaom, meson, nasm, ninja, testers, xxd, }: stdenv.mkDerivation (finalAttrs: { pname = "libvmaf"; version = "3.0.0"; src = fetchFromGitHub { owner = "netflix"; repo = "vmaf"; rev = "v${finalAttrs.version}"; sha256 = "sha256-6mwU2so1YM2pyWkJbDHVl443GgWtQazbBv3gTMBq5NA="; }; sourceRoot = "${finalAttrs.src.name}/libvmaf"; nativeBuildInputs = [ meson ninja nasm xxd ]; postPatch = lib.optionalString stdenv.hostPlatform.isFreeBSD '' substituteInPlace meson.build --replace-fail '_XOPEN_SOURCE=600' '_XOPEN_SOURCE=700' ''; env = lib.optionalAttrs stdenv.hostPlatform.isFreeBSD { NIX_CFLAGS_COMPILE = "-D__BSD_VISIBLE=1"; }; mesonFlags = [ "-Denable_avx512=true" ]; outputs = [ "out" "dev" ]; doCheck = false; passthru.tests = { inherit libaom ffmpeg-full; version = testers.testVersion { package = finalAttrs.finalPackage; }; pkg-config = testers.hasPkgConfigModules { package = finalAttrs.finalPackage; moduleNames = [ "libvmaf" ]; }; }; meta = with lib; { description = "Perceptual video quality assessment based on multi-method fusion (VMAF)"; homepage = "https://github.com/Netflix/vmaf"; changelog = "https://github.com/Netflix/vmaf/blob/v${finalAttrs.version}/CHANGELOG.md"; license = licenses.bsd2Patent; maintainers = [ maintainers.cfsmp3 ]; mainProgram = "vmaf"; platforms = platforms.unix; }; })
